IT-Architekt – Cloud-Architektur & Microservices
📍 Job Overview
- Job Title: IT-Architekt – Cloud-Architektur & Microservices
- Company: PROSTAFF Schweiz GmbH
- Location: Berlin, Germany
- Job Type: Full-Time
- Category: IT Architecture
- Date Posted: July 30, 2025
- Experience Level: 5-10 years
- Remote Status: Hybrid (Remote with approximately 30% on-site presence, every other week Tuesday to Thursday in Berlin)
🚀 Role Summary
- Design and implement modern IT architectures in the insurance sector, focusing on cloud architecture and microservices.
- Provide technology-agnostic support to project teams and manage external service providers.
- Select appropriate technologies and tools, and document processes to ensure efficient and secure systems.
- Collaborate with cross-functional teams to ensure alignment with business objectives and technical standards.
📝 Enhancement Note: This role requires a strong understanding of both business and technical aspects of IT architecture, with a focus on cloud and microservices technologies. Candidates should be comfortable working in a hybrid environment and have experience managing external service providers.
💻 Primary Responsibilities
- Architecture Design: Design and implement modern IT architectures tailored to the insurance sector, focusing on cloud architecture and microservices.
- Technology Selection: Evaluate and select appropriate technologies and tools to meet business requirements and technical standards.
- Documentation: Document processes, workflows, and system designs to ensure knowledge sharing and easy onboarding of new team members.
- Team Support: Provide technology-agnostic support to project teams, helping them make informed decisions about technology selection and implementation.
- Vendor Management: Manage external service providers, ensuring they meet project timelines, quality standards, and budget constraints.
- Collaboration: Work closely with cross-functional teams, including business stakeholders, developers, and project managers, to ensure alignment with business objectives and technical standards.
📝 Enhancement Note: This role requires a balance of technical depth and breadth, as well as strong communication and collaboration skills. Candidates should be comfortable working in a dynamic environment and adapting to changing priorities.
🎓 Skills & Qualifications
Education: A bachelor's degree in computer science, information technology, or a related field. Relevant certifications, such as AWS Certified Solutions Architect, would be an asset.
Experience: At least 5 years of experience in software development, with over 2 years in an architectural role. Experience in the insurance sector would be beneficial but is not required.
Required Skills:
- Proven exper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ices.
- Strong knowledge of microservices, REST, Kubernetes, and AWS.
- Experience with CI/CD pipelines and UML.
- Excellent communication, presentation, and interpersonal skills.
- Strong problem-solving skills and the ability to think critically.
- Fluent in German (C2 level) and proficient in English (B2 level).
Preferred Skills:
- Experience in the insurance sector.
- Knowledge of relevant insurance industry standards and regulations.
- Familiarity with Agile methodologies and DevOps practices.
- Experience with containerization and orchestration tools, such as Docker and Kubernetes.
- Familiarity with infrastructure as code (IaC) tools, such as Terraform or CloudFormation.
📝 Enhancement Note: Candidates should have a strong technical foundation in IT architecture, with a focus on cloud and microservices technologies. Relevant certifications and industry-specific experience would be beneficial but are not required.
📊 Web Portfolio & Project Requirements
Portfolio Essentials:
- Case studies demonstrating your exper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ices.
- Examples of your ability to select appropriate technologies and tools to meet business requirements and technical standards.
- Documentation showcasing your ability to document processes, workflows, and system designs.
- Evidence of your experience managing external service providers and collaborating with cross-functional teams.
Technical Documentation:
- Code samples and snippets demonstrating your proficiency in relevant technologies, such as AWS, Kubernetes, and REST.
- Diagrams and flowcharts illustrating your system designs and architecture decisions.
- Test cases and performance metrics demonstrating your ability to optimize and troubleshoot systems.
📝 Enhancement Note: Candidates should focus on demonstrating their ability to design and implement modern IT architectures, with a focus on cloud and microservices technologies. They should also highlight their experience managing external service providers and collaborating with cross-functional teams.
💵 Compensation & Benefits
Salary Range: €70,000 - €90,000 per year (Based on experience and market research)
Benefits:
- Competitive salary and benefits package.
- Flexible working hours and remote work options.
- Opportunities for professional development and training.
- A dynamic and collaborative work environment.
Working Hours: Full-time position with flexible working hours. Approximately 30% on-site presence every other week Tuesday to Thursday in Berlin.
📝 Enhancement Note: The salary range is estimated based on market research and experience level. Benefits may vary depending on the company's policies and the candidate's qualifications.
🎯 Team & Company Context
🏢 Company Culture
Industry: Insurance technology and IT consulting.
Company Size: Medium-sized company with a focus on IT consulting and staffing services.
Founded: 2001 (as a Swiss company, with a German subsidiary established in 2008).
Team Structure:
- A dedicated IT architecture team responsible for designing and implementing modern IT architectures.
- Cross-functional project teams consisting of developers, project managers, and business analysts.
- External service providers and partners.
Development Methodology:
- Agile methodologies, such as Scrum or Kanban, are used for project management.
- Infrastructure as code (IaC) and continuous integration/continuous deployment (CI/CD) pipelines are employed to ensure efficient and automated deployment processes.
- Regular code reviews and testing ensure the quality and security of the systems.
Company Website: prostaff.ch
📝 Enhancement Note: PROSTAFF Schweiz GmbH is a medium-sized IT consulting and staffing company with a focus on the insurance sector. The company values collaboration, innovation, and customer satisfaction. Candidates should be comfortable working in a dynamic and collaborative environment.
📈 Career & Growth Analysis
IT Architecture Career Level: This role is suitable for experienced IT architects with a strong background in cloud architecture and microservices. The role offers opportunities for professional growth and leadership within the IT architecture team.
Reporting Structure: The IT architect will report directly to the CTO and work closely with cross-functional project teams, including developers, project managers, and business analysts.
Technical Impact: The IT architect will have a significant impact on the design and implementation of modern IT architectures, ensuring that the systems are efficient, secure, and scalable. They will also play a crucial role in selecting appropriate technologies and tools and managing external service providers.
Growth Opportunities:
- Technical Leadership: As the IT architecture team grows, there may be opportunities for the IT architect to take on a leadership role, mentoring junior team members and driving technical decision-making.
- Specialization: Candidates may have the opportunity to specialize in specific areas of IT architecture, such as cloud security or microservices governance.
- Industry Expertise: Candidates may have the opportunity to gain industry-specific experience in the insurance sector, working closely with business stakeholders to understand their needs and translate them into technical solutions.
📝 Enhancement Note: This role offers opportunities for professional growth and leadership within the IT architecture team. Candidates should be eager to take on new challenges and drive technical decision-making.
🌐 Work Environment
Office Type: Modern and collaborative office spaces in Berlin, with remote work options available.
Office Location(s): Berlin, Germany.
Workspace Context:
- Collaboration: The office features open-plan workspaces designed to encourage collaboration and knowledge sharing among team members.
- Equipment: Each workstation is equipped with modern hardware and software tools to ensure productivity and efficiency.
- Flexibility: The office offers flexible working hours and remote work options to accommodate employees' personal and professional needs.
Work Schedule: Full-time position with flexible working hours. Approximately 30% on-site presence every other week Tuesday to Thursday in Berlin.
📝 Enhancement Note: The work environment at PROSTAFF Schweiz GmbH is modern, collaborative, and flexible, with a focus on employee productivity and well-being. Candidates should be comfortable working in an open-plan office space and collaborating with cross-functional teams.
📄 Application & Technical Interview Process
Interview Process:
- Phone or Video Screen: A brief conversation to assess communication skills and cultural fit.
- Technical Deep Dive: A detailed discussion of the candidate's technical background, focusing on cloud architecture, microservices, and relevant technologies.
- Case Study: A hands-on case study or architecture challenge to evaluate the candidate's problem-solving skills and architecture design capabilities.
- Final Interview: A meeting with the CTO and other key stakeholders to discuss the candidate's fit within the team and the company's long-term goals.
Portfolio Review Tips:
- Highlight your exper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ices.
- Showcase your ability to select appropriate technologies and tools to meet business requirements and technical standards.
- Demonstrate your experience managing external service providers and collaborating with cross-functional teams.
- Include examples of your technical documentation and system designs.
Technical Challenge Preparation:
- Brush up on your knowledge of cloud architecture, microservices, and relevant technologies, such as AWS, Kubernetes, and REST.
- Familiarize yourself with industry-specific standards and regulations in the insurance sector.
- Prepare for case studies or architecture challenges by practicing your problem-solving skills and architecture design capabilities.
ATS Keywords: (Relevant keywords for resume optimization, organized by category)
- Technical Skills: IT Architecture, Cloud Architecture, Microservices, REST, Kubernetes, AWS, CI/CD, UML, Infrastructure as Code (IaC), Containerization, Orchestration, Insurance Industry Standards, Insurance Industry Regulations.
- Soft Skills: Communication Skills, Presentation Skills, Interpersonal Skills, Problem-Solving Skills, Critical Thinking, Teamwork, Collaboration, Leadership, Mentoring.
- Industry Terms: Insurance Technology, IT Consulting, Staffing Services, Agile Methodologies, DevOps Practices, Infrastructure as Code (IaC), Continuous Integration/Continuous Deployment (CI/CD) Pipelines, Code Reviews, Testing.
📝 Enhancement Note: The interview process at PROSTAFF Schweiz GmbH is designed to assess the candidate's technical skills, problem-solving abilities, and cultural fit. Candidates should be prepared to discuss their exper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ices.
🛠 Technology Stack & Web Infrastructure
Cloud Platforms:
- Amazon Web Services (AWS) – The primary cloud platform used for infrastructure and services.
- Microsoft Azure – Used for specific services and integrations, as needed.
- Google Cloud Platform (GCP) – Used for specific services and integrations, as needed.
Microservices Frameworks:
- Spring Boot – Used for Java-based microservices.
- Node.js – Used for JavaScript/TypeScript-based microservices.
- Django – Used for Python-based microservices.
Containerization & Orchestration:
- Docker – Used for containerizing applications and services.
- Kubernetes – Used for orchestrating containerized applications and services.
Infrastructure as Code (IaC) Tools:
- Terraform – Used for provisioning and managing infrastructure.
- CloudFormation – Used for provisioning and managing infrastructure on AWS.
CI/CD Pipelines:
- Jenkins – Used for automating build, test, and deployment processes.
- GitLab CI/CD – Used for automating build, test, and deployment processes.
Monitoring & Logging:
- Prometheus – Used for monitoring system performance and health.
- Grafana – Used for visualizing monitoring data and creating dashboards.
- ELK Stack (Elasticsearch, Logstash, Kibana) – Used for centralized logging and data analysis.
📝 Enhancement Note: The technology stack at PROSTAFF Schweiz GmbH is designed to be flexible, scalable, and secure. Candidates should be comfortable working with a variety of cloud platforms, microservices frameworks, and infrastructure as code (IaC) tools.
👥 Team Culture & Values
IT Architecture Values:
- Innovation: Embrace new technologies and approaches to drive continuous improvement.
- Collaboration: Work closely with cross-functional teams to ensure alignment with business objectives and technical standards.
- Quality: Ensure that systems are efficient, secure, and scalable, with a focus on performance optimization and user experience.
- Customer Focus: Understand and address the needs of business stakeholders, ensuring that technical solutions meet their requirements.
Collaboration Style:
- Cross-Functional Integration: Work closely with developers, project managers, and business analysts to ensure that technical solutions meet business requirements and technical standards.
- Code Review Culture: Regularly review and provide feedback on code and architecture designs to ensure knowledge sharing and continuous improvement.
- Knowledge Sharing: Encourage a culture of knowledge sharing and learning, with regular workshops, training sessions, and team-building activities.
📝 Enhancement Note: The IT architecture team at PROSTAFF Schweiz GmbH values innovation, collaboration, and customer focus. Candidates should be comfortable working in a dynamic and collaborative environment, with a strong focus on quality and customer satisfaction.
⚡ Challenges & Growth Opportunities
Technical Challenges:
- Cloud Migration: Migrate legacy systems to cloud-based architectures, ensuring minimal downtime and data loss.
- Microservices Governance: Implement and maintain microservices governance policies, ensuring that systems are secure, scalable, and compliant with industry standards.
- Performance Optimization: Optimize system performance, ensuring that applications and services are responsive and efficient.
- Security & Compliance: Ensure that systems are secure and compliant with relevant industry regulations, such as GDPR or HIPAA.
Learning & Development Opportunities:
- Technical Training: Attend workshops, webinars, and online courses to expand your knowledge of cloud architecture, microservices, and relevant technologies.
- Conferences & Events: Attend industry conferences and events to network with peers and learn about emerging trends and best practices.
- Mentoring & Coaching: Seek mentoring and coaching opportunities from experienced IT architects and industry experts to accelerate your professional development.
📝 Enhancement Note: The IT architecture team at PROSTAFF Schweiz GmbH faces a variety of technical challenges, from cloud migration to microservices governance. Candidates should be comfortable working in a dynamic environment and eager to take on new challenges.
💡 Interview Preparation
Technical Questions:
- Cloud Architecture: Discuss your experience with cloud architecture, focusing on your ability to design and implement secure, scalable, and efficient systems.
- Microservices: Explain your understanding of microservices, including their benefits, challenges, and best practices for implementation and governance.
- System Design: Walk through a system design exercise, demonstrating your ability to make trade-offs between different design approaches and justify your decisions.
- Problem-Solving: Solve a problem-solving challenge, demonstrating your ability to think critically and creatively.
Company & Culture Questions:
- Insurance Industry: Discuss your understanding of the insurance industry, including relevant standards, regulations, and business processes.
- Agile Methodologies: Explain your experience with Agile methodologies, such as Scrum or Kanban, and how you've applied them in previous roles.
- Teamwork: Describe your experience working in a collaborative, cross-functional team environment, and how you've contributed to the success of the team.
Portfolio Presentation Strategy:
- Case Studies: Highlight your exper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ices.
- System Designs: Showcase your ability to document processes, workflows, and system designs, ensuring that your technical decisions are clear and well-justified.
- Collaboration: Demonstrate your experience managing external service providers and collaborating with cross-functional teams to ensure that technical solutions meet business requirements and technical standards.
📝 Enhancement Note: The interview process at PROSTAFF Schweiz GmbH is designed to assess the candidate's technical skills, problem-solving abilities, and cultural fit. Candidates should be prepared to discuss their exper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ices.
📌 Application Steps
To apply for this IT Architect – Cloud Architecture & Microservices position:
- Submit Your Application: Click the application link and submit your resume, highlighting your relevant experience and qualifications.
- Customize Your Portfolio: Tailor your portfolio to showcase your exper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ices. Include examples of your technical documentation and system designs.
- Prepare for Technical Challenges: Brush up on your knowledge of cloud architecture, microservices, and relevant technologies, such as AWS, Kubernetes, and REST. Familiarize yourself with industry-specific standards and regulations in the insurance sector.
- Research the Company: Learn about PROSTAFF Schweiz GmbH, its culture, and its focus on IT consulting and staffing services. Understand the company's values and how they align with your own.
📝 Enhancement Note: The application process at PROSTAFF Schweiz GmbH is designed to assess the candidate's technical skills, problem-solving abilities, and cultural fit. Candidates should be prepared to discuss their experience in designing and implementing modern IT architectures, with a focus on cloud architecture and microservices.
Application Requirements
Candidates should have at least 5 years of software development experience, with over 2 years in an architectural role. Strong knowledge of microservices, REST, Kubernetes, and AWS is required, along with experience in CI/CD and UML.